CREW is a 60,000-acre watershed that spans parts of south Lee and Collier counties. WebBobcats are a native species in California. They fill an important niche in the ecosystem and contribute to healthy biodiversity throughout the state. Presently, the statewide population is estimated to be between 70,000-100,000 bobcats.
